On Thu, 25 Jan 2007, Dave Shield wrote:

> On 25/01/07, Michael Kirkham <[email protected]> wrote:
>> > [SNMP_FLAGS_DONT_PROBE] should work to prevent probing a trap-only
>> > target and postpone probing
>> > of inform targets until an inform is sent.  It wouldn't (alone) 
>> completely
>> > fix the issue of the traps being sent with the wrong Engine ID. If the 
>> target
>> > has a TagList whose tags indicate both informs and traps are to be sent, 
>> then
>> > it would still probe later and then use the Engine ID from the probe, 
>> cached
>> > in the session, to send the trap.
>> 
>> FYI - added some debugging output, and snmpv3_build() is indeed where the
>> Engine ID of the trap is getting set to that of the management station,
>> from the session, because it is not yet assigned in pdu->securityEngineID.
>
> Ummm...
> One possibility would certainly be to have two session fields in the
> snmpNotify{Mumble} structure.
>  An alternative might be to explicitly set the pdu->securityEngineID
> in the PDU template when sending a trap.
>
> [Again, without looking at the code.  Not sure how practical that would
> be in reality]

Sure, I think one of my suggestions for fixing it was to do that in 
send_trap_to_sess(), since that's where the template pdu gets duplicated 
prior to doing session-specific stuff to it.  Maybe I should just submit a 
patch that does that as a suggested solution.  Only reason I didn't do so 
is there are a bunch of feasible approaches to fixing it and I'm not sure 
what would be most acceptable. :)

But, ah, what the heck: patch # 1644280 submitted.  Works for me.
